Abstract

Land ownership rights constitute the strongest, fullest, and hereditary form of land rights within the Indonesian agrarian legal system as regulated by Law Number 5 of 1960 concerning Basic Agrarian Principles (the Basic Agrarian Law). In practice, however, the regulation and implementation of land ownership rights have undergone significant dynamics influenced by regulatory developments, socio-economic conditions, and national land policies. Agrarian reform initiatives and sectoral regulatory changes are intended to promote legal certainty and equitable land distribution, yet they simultaneously give rise to complex legal issues, including agrarian conflicts, overlapping land titles, uncontrolled land conversion, and the proliferation of land mafia practices. This study aims to examine the legal position and characteristics of land ownership rights within Indonesian agrarian law, analyze the development of the regulatory framework governing such rights, and identify the principal challenges in achieving legal certainty and social justice for land rights holders. The research employs a normative juridical method using a statutory and conceptual approach, supported by a literature review of relevant legislation, scholarly books, and academic journals, with particular reference to the Basic Agrarian Law and Government Regulation Number 24 of 1997 on Land Registration. The findings indicate that although the existing legal framework is designed to provide legal protection and certainty through land registration mechanisms, its implementation remains constrained by institutional weaknesses and enforcement gaps. Accordingly, the study underscores the necessity of strengthening land administration systems, reforming agrarian regulations to respond to contemporary social and economic developments, and enhancing law enforcement to ensure that land ownership rights function not only as instruments of legal certainty but also as vehicles for social justice and sustainable development in Indonesia.
